78L05 78L08 Three-terminal Voltage Regulators

The general products of three-terminal voltage regulators include 78 series (positive power supply) and 79 series (negative power supply). The output voltage is represented by the last two digits in the specific model, and there are 5V, 6V, 8V, 9V, 12V, 15V, 18V, 24V, and other grades. The output current is distinguished by adding letters after 78 (or 79). L represents 0.1A, M represents 0.5A, and no letter represents 1.5A. For example, calculate 5V 0.1A from the 78L05 table.
